Advancing Warehouse Management Systems: Optimizing Loading-Unloading, Conditioning, Packing and Marking Processes with Adaptive AI Technology
-Warehouse management efficiency is critical in current supply chain operations, necessitating the deployment of adaptive technological solutions. This study investigates the application of modern technologies to improve several areas of warehouse management systems (WMS), such as loading and unloading, conditioning, packing, marking, and provisioning. This study explains the challenges faced by traditional warehouse management procedures and the potential given by adaptive technological improvements using a detailed analysis of existing literature. Key technologies such as the Internet of Things (IoT), robotics, artificial intelligence (AI), and automation are reviewed in the context of their use to improved warehouse operations. Furthermore, the paper emphasizes the advantages of integrating these technologies, such as increased efficiency, accuracy, and scalability, while also discussing potential barriers and concerns for successful implementation. Warehouses can satisfy the changing needs of contemporary supply chain systems and improve productivity by using adaptive technological solutions.
